Best Areas for Homesteading in California

Northern California Foothills (Sierra Foothills)

Elevation refuge with better rainfall, established rural community, lower density

$3,000-8,000/acre

Central Coast (San Luis Obispo County)

Temperate micro-climate with excellent agriculture and moderate costs

$4,000-10,000/acre

Southern California Rural (Kern/Tulare Counties)

Agricultural heartland with lower costs and established farm infrastructure

$3,000-6,000/acre
